On weakly e*-open and weakly e*-closed Functions

Abstract:
The aim of this paper is to introduce and study two new classes of functions called weakly $e^{*}$-open functions and weakly $e^{*}$-closed functions via the concept of $e^{*}$-open set defined by Ekici cite{erd1}. The notions of weakly $e^{*}$-open and weakly $e^{*}$-closed functions are weaker than the notions of weakly $beta$-open and weakly $beta$-closed functions defined by Caldas and Navalagi cite{cal}, respectively. Moreover, we investigate not only some of their fundamental properties, but also their relationships with other types of existing topological functions.‎
